1. With Love From T To You ($12K/year)

Theresa, the owner of the blog DIY Lifestyle, started her blog as a way to share useful information about gluten-free, vegan, and healthy recipes, crafts, and travel tips. Over time, she realized she could monetize her blog by selling handmade products through her small business called "With Love From T to You." With her blog and Etsy shop combined, Theresa now makes an average income of $700 a month.

How to Grow a Blog to 6 Figures a Month with Jennifer Maker

Learn how Jennifer Marx transformed her DIY crafting website from a side-hustle blog that earned $33/month to one that now earns more than six figures per month, using Pinterest, Facebook, and YouTube to get exposure for her business.
